The veil of secrecy has come off of Final Fantasy Dissidia, this week's surprise PSP announcement. While we previously had nothing more than just a name and a teaser website for the game, the latest issue of Jump Magazine has provided first details on the characters and gameplay systems.
Dissidia seems like it could be the perfect way to celebrate the Final Fantasy 20th anniversary, as it brings together characters from past entries. Jump offers a look at just two members of the cast. Making an appearance from Final Fantasy I is Warrior of Light. From Final Fantasy IX comes Zidane Tribal. Jump also reveals that Kuja, one of the villains from FFIX, will make an appearance.
Square Enix originally described Dissidia as a Progressive Action game. We're still not sure what the progressive part means, but the action part of the equation is pretty clear. The game features close-range combat on a 3D battle field, complete with jumping and special skills.
